引言

游戏开发是一个复杂而精细的过程,其中精准的数值设计和沉浸式的用户体验是成功的关键。本文将深入探讨游戏开发中的数值设计,以及如何通过这些设计打造出令人沉浸的游戏体验。

数值设计在游戏开发中的重要性

1. 游戏平衡性

数值设计直接影响游戏的平衡性。一个游戏如果过于简单或过于困难,都可能导致玩家流失。因此,设计师需要通过精确的数值调整,确保游戏难度适中,让玩家在挑战中感受到成就感。

2. 游戏玩法多样性

通过不同的数值设定,可以创造出多样化的游戏玩法。例如,调整角色属性、技能效果和装备属性等,可以让玩家在游戏中体验到不同的战斗策略和角色成长路径。

3. 游戏进度和挑战

合理的数值设计可以帮助游戏设定合理的进度和挑战。这不仅能保持玩家的兴趣,还能让玩家在游戏过程中不断进步,感受到成长。

精准数值设计的方法

1. 数据收集与分析

在游戏开发过程中,收集和分析玩家数据是至关重要的。通过分析玩家的行为和游戏进度,可以了解到哪些数值需要调整,以及如何调整。

# 示例:玩家行为数据分析
player_data = {
    'level': 30,
    'experience': 15000,
    'equipment': ['sword', 'shield', 'boots'],
    'deaths': 100
}

# 分析玩家数据
def analyze_player_data(data):
    if data['experience'] < 10000:
        print("玩家经验不足,可能需要降低游戏难度。")
    elif data['deaths'] > 200:
        print("玩家死亡次数过多,可能需要调整战斗平衡。")

analyze_player_data(player_data)

2. 游戏测试与反馈

游戏测试是确保数值设计合理的重要环节。通过测试,可以收集到玩家对游戏难度的反馈,并根据这些反馈进行调整。

3. 数值调整策略

在游戏开发过程中,数值调整需要遵循以下策略:

  • 逐步调整:避免一次性大幅调整数值,而是逐步进行微调。
  • 优先调整关键数值:关注对游戏平衡性影响最大的数值,如角色属性、技能效果等。
  • 参考同类游戏:借鉴同类游戏的数值设计,但要注意创新和差异化。

沉浸式游戏体验的打造

1. 故事情节设计

一个引人入胜的故事情节是打造沉浸式游戏体验的关键。通过丰富的故事背景、角色塑造和情节发展,可以让玩家更加投入到游戏中。

2. 环境和音效设计

游戏环境和音效设计对于营造沉浸式体验同样重要。通过逼真的场景和音效,可以让玩家仿佛置身于游戏世界中。

3. 用户界面(UI)和用户体验(UX)

简洁直观的UI和良好的UX设计可以提升玩家的游戏体验。确保玩家在游戏中能够轻松找到所需功能,同时减少操作难度。

结论

精准的数值设计和沉浸式的游戏体验是游戏开发成功的关键。通过不断的数据分析和调整,以及精心设计的游戏元素,可以打造出令人难以忘怀的游戏作品。